Output d22fa56eb92f76821d4477458d4c281edb215d26ccff9d27187714c954923fcf:0

value
200886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db5e135faf9e1630ebfbe967531afee6c00df4e9 OP_EQUAL
address
3Mgvc3hcNYWxFQA8EpECL5YiLEsg3XfwTv
transaction
d22fa56eb92f76821d4477458d4c281edb215d26ccff9d27187714c954923fcf
confirmations
395095
spent
true